While humour and laughter are universal human characteristics, tastes and attitudes toward, and social conventions governing the use and expression of humour can vary widely among different cultures. There has in past been a lack of Western language material exploring and explaining humour in Chinese life. The present volume, examining the history, nature and evolution of Chinese humour from ancient times to the early 20th century, provides a highly readable study that admirably addresses this void. Ten internationally acclaimed scholars provide contributions including the exploration of humour and its relationship with healing and traditional Chinese medicine, Confucianism and concepts of 'proper' humour, Daoist humour, humour among members of historical elites, a translation and discussion of Lin Yutang's renowned essay 'On Humour', discovering humour in modern China and more. xviii, 291 pp., 13 b&w figs., notes, bibliography, index.
